What is the substitution for 5x-2y=14, 2x-y=5

Okay so
5x-2y=14
2y=5x-14
y=(5x-14)/2
2x-y=5
y=2x-5
2(2x-5)=5x-14
4x-10=5x-14
x=4

y=(5[4]-14)/2
y=(20-14)/2
y=6/2
y=3

Answer: x=4, y=3
